Daniel Hawthorne

Research Scientist Machine Learning Engineer

Daniel Hawthorne is a seasoned researcher with a solid foundation in cognitive science, holding a Ph.D. from Stanford University. Early experience includes a role as a SULI Research Trainee at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ory, where tools were built for knowledge management and expert opinions were integrated into Bayesian networks. As a Graduate Student Researcher at Stanford, Daniel focused on computational models of human behavior, utilizing advanced causal modeling and inference tools. Following academic pursuits, Daniel served as CTO and Co-Founder of Datawallet, leading the development of data sourcing and analysis tools, and contributed as a Research Scientist at Ought, where efforts centered on probabilistic forecasting. At Meta, Daniel advanced from Research Data Scientist to Research Scientist (Machine Learning Engineer), continuing to leverage expertise in machine learning and data-driven research.
